Output 95eb85c688cc843359eed4e495edcda80157925347647ff1a74f94e77afb6eb9:2

value
3588991
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a2bb7c4b389617533971174567a88d596f54d895 OP_EQUALVERIFY OP_CHECKSIG
address
1FqT4oLvJN31c9gsDhJFZvK3ptqKQJGVAE
transaction
95eb85c688cc843359eed4e495edcda80157925347647ff1a74f94e77afb6eb9
confirmations
664684
spent
true